How did Kabhi Alvida Naa Kehna Fare at the box office…

sharukh-kank.jpgHey guys… well my blog starts with a BIG THANXXX to all you people for your comments and feedback on my ‘Lage Raho Munna Bhai’ review and bole to here’s a ‘jaadu ki jhappi’ from my side to every one :) Maya had asked us to provide her with the statistics of ‘Kabhi Alvida Naa Kehna’ and co incidentally, its one thing that’s been raking my interest from quite a few days now…

rani-abishek-kank.jpgThough the film’s success in India is negligible (c’mon now, it wasn’t made for local audiences any way), it did have a phenomenal opening overseas, where there are more ShahRukh Khan fans than India :P

Its opening figures grossed up to $1,351,786 – now it’s over $1.3 Million for those who are poor at numbers :D though this Karan Johar venture took a beating at home, it’s surely flourishing overseas. With a total collection of over $3 Million (it was $2,872,098 last week) till date, it is branded as an international blockbuster hit without a shadow of a doubt :)

Kabhi Alvida Na Kehna – Movie Plot

Kabhi Alvida na kehnaAfter ‘kal Ho Na Ho’ and ‘Kaal’, Karan Johar returns with another winner in Kabhi Alvida Na Kehna.

With so much hype happening around the film, the audience’s expectations are high from the year’s biggest film that has a mammoth starcast – Amitabh Bachchan, ShahRukh Khan, Abhishek Bachchan, Rani Mukerjee, Preity Zinta, Arjun Rampal and Kirron Kher.

The music has been composed by shanker Ehsaan Loy and the lyrics are written by Javed Akhtar. We hope their pairing rocks the charts for several days.

‘Kabhi Alvida…’ centers on the budding romance between Dev (Shahrukh) and Maya(Rani), who are both married to different people , but stuck up in unhappy marriages. Shahrukh is married to Preity Zinta, whereas Rani is married to Abhishek . But their marriages are loveless and unsuccessful( or so,as we are made to believe). SRK plays a father to a 7-year old ( a la kuch kuch hota hai) . Shah Rukh is always angry because he’s got a perpetual limp and he can’t play football and his wife (Preity Zinta) is more successful than him.

khabi alvida na kehana Rani Mukherjee Abhishek The reasons behind Rani’s drift are also somewhat weak, like hubby Abhishek demands something more from her , in bed and in day to day life.

And the two decide to play marriage-counsellors to eachother. They discuss books and techniques to save their marriage , but the two end up having an extra-marital affair themselves. And this results in collision of lives and emotions, affecting everyone involved and changing their lives forever.

Amitabh Bachchan’s character is quite ‘rangeela’ and it has sexual undertones. But the father-son chemistry, between Amitabh Bachchan and Abhishek is awesome.

And unlike Karan Johar’s earlier movies, it’s not the audience that sheds tears this time , it is the actors themselves who cry and cry …..

But the film has some good moments too, that are touching , and the film is beautifully shot in the picturesque New York.

The movie is quite long (around 3 hours and 15 mins) and may not hold the audience’s attention for that long .

It remains to be seen whether Karan Johar’s ‘hatke’ movie impresses the orthodox Indian audience, since his earlier movies were family entertainers, Karan has taken a big risk this time by dealing with the subject of infidelity.

The movie is running full houses everywhere due to its huge starcast and Karan Johar label. We hope Karan’s new formula is accepted , otherwise the audience might start saying ALVIDA to him …..

Big B congratulates Karan Johar

Kabhi Alvidaa Na KehnaAfter the first full screening of “Kabhi Alvidaa Na Kehna” (KANK), the anxious and nervous Karan Johar had an unexpected surprise – he received a bouquet and a letter from none other than Amitabh Bachchan.

The letter, beautifully and lucidly written by Mr.Bachchan, occupies a place of pride in Karan’s office.

“Yes, after seeing the film Kabhi Alvidaa Na KehnaI did send a bouquet and a letter to Karan…. and not just to Karan but also to Shah Rukh (Khan) and Abhishek Bachchan. Why not? Their work is exemplary,” Bachchan confirms.

I think Kabhi Alvidaa Na Kehna is Karan’s finest work. A difficult and very mature subject – certainly so for Indian audiences – handled and put together with the dexterity of a master. Proving once and for all, that behind Karan’s trendy designer clothes and stubble, there lurks a balanced, sensitive and an extremely intelligent maker”, adds Mr.Bachchan.

Karan is totally touched and overwhelmed by this gesture of Mr.Bachchan. “I was very moved by Amit uncle’s gesture. I’ve always treasured his praise. When Amit uncle says something complimentary you know you’re being complimented by one of the highest authorities on Indian cinema”, he says.

Karan must be getting anxiety pangs, now that the film Kabhi Alvidaa Na Kehna will hit the theatres on August 11. He must be feeling really nervous and jittery since the verdict will be out in a week’s time.
